A sum amounts to Rs. 43200 in 5 years at 6% SI. Principal
A. Rs. 31600
B. Rs. 33600
C. Rs. 34600
D. Rs. 32600
Answer: Option B
Solution (By JKExamLibrary)
SI = 9600. P = 43200 - 9600 = 33600.

The principal that gives Rs. 5475600 interest in 8 years at 25% SI is
A. Rs. 2738800
B. Rs. 2735800
C. Rs. 2736800
D. Rs. 2737800

Correct Answer: Option D


Explanation:
P = (5475600 × 100)/(25 × 8) = 2737800.

Simple interest on Rs. 4014000 for 3 years at 94% per annum is
A. Rs. 11319480
B. Rs. 11319280
C. Rs. 11319880
D. Rs. 11319680

Correct Answer: Option A


Explanation:
SI = (4014000 × 94 × 3)/100 = 11319480.

In how many years will Rs. 81000 amount to Rs. 113400 at 8% simple interest?
A. 4 years
B. 7 years
C. 6 years
D. 5 years

Correct Answer: Option D


Explanation:
SI = 32400. T = (32400 × 100)/(81000 × 8) = 5 years.
